E1 2EA is a small, tightly knit residential postcode in east London, home to 1,887 people. Its compact size means it’s a quiet, focused area with a distinct character shaped by its proximity to key transport links and urban amenities. The community here is predominantly adults aged 30–64, with a median age of 47, reflecting a mature, established population. This area is not defined by sprawling estates but by a cluster of flats, which dominate the housing stock. Living here offers easy access to a range of transport options, from rail and metro stations to ferry piers, making it a convenient base for those working in central London. While the area lacks natural landscapes, its proximity to London City Airport and major retail hubs like Tesco and Iceland ensures daily life is practical and well-served. E1 2EA is not a place for those seeking rural tranquillity but a pragmatic choice for commuters and renters looking for affordability and connectivity in a dynamic city.

The property market in E1 2EA is overwhelmingly rental-focused, with only 19% of homes owned by residents. This suggests a transient population and limited opportunities for long-term investment in owner-occupied properties. The accommodation type is almost exclusively flats, which are well-suited to urban living but may appeal more to renters than buyers seeking larger homes. The small area size means the immediate surroundings are similarly structured, with limited variation in housing stock. For buyers, this presents a challenge: the market is not geared toward home ownership, and competition for flats may be fierce. However, the area’s proximity to transport hubs and amenities could offset its lack of traditional property diversity, making it attractive to those prioritising convenience over home size.

Living in E1 2EA grants access to a mix of retail, transport, and leisure amenities within practical reach. The area’s retail options include major supermarkets like Tesco Commercial and Budgens Whitechapel, alongside Iceland Stepney, ensuring everyday shopping needs are met. Transport links are extensive, with rail, metro, and ferry stations such as Shoreditch High Street and Tower Hill providing easy access to central London and beyond. Ferries at Wapping Pier and Tower Bridge Quay add a unique dimension to commuting. Nearby bus routes, including the Green Line Coach Station, connect to major hubs like London Victoria. The proximity to London City Airport makes travel to continental Europe seamless. While the area lacks parks or green spaces, its urban amenities compensate with convenience, making daily life efficient but less focused on leisurely outdoor activities.
